What is Consumer Confidence Index?

The Consumer Confidence Index surveys 5,000 US households on their assessment of current business and employment conditions and their expectations for the next six months. The Present Situation Index and Expectations Index are reported separately.

Source

The Conference Board

Frequency

Monthly (last Tuesday)

Key Metrics to Watch

  • Headline confidence index
  • Present Situation Index
  • Expectations Index
  • Jobs plentiful vs hard to get

Why Consumer Confidence Matters for XLU

Consumer sentiment drives spending decisions. A sharp drop in confidence often precedes pullbacks in discretionary spending, which can hit retail, travel, and luxury stocks. The expectations component is a leading indicator included in the Conference Board's Leading Economic Index.

About Utilities Select Sector (XLU)

Electric, gas, and water utilities. High-dividend sector that acts as a bond proxy — rises when rates fall, falls when rates rise.
